English 10 Honors
Summer Reading and Writing Assignment

One of the major questions explored in the Honors Egnlish 10 course is "What makes a free society?" The book you will read this summer will give the views of the author on this question.

  • Read the novella Anthem by Ayn Rand and keep a journal which is organized in columns:
Specific examples of characteristics of society in AnthemPage numberSpecific examples of similarities or differences to our society today.

Entries for your journal on Anthem should cover the ENTIRE book--therefore, you should have entries from the beginning, middle, and end of the book.

  • Finally, type a one page, double-spaced essay in which you answer the question "What makes a free society?" Refer to Anthem and your own personal experiences and knowledge as an American citizen as you write your essay.

On the first day of class bring your copy of Anthem, your journals for the book, and the typed one-page response assignment. In addition, be ready to participate in a seminar on Anthem.
